Text: | We Shall Triumph |
Author: | Laura E. Newell |
Tune: | [Hark! I hear a shout a long the line] |
Composer: | C. E. Leslie |
1 Hark! I hear a shout along the line;
Christ is leading with His love divine;
"On, ye Christian soldiers, brave and true!"
This command is giv'n to me and you.
Chorus:
Christ is leading this mighty army on;
We shall triumph over sin and wrong,
Each recruit has the armor of the Lord,
It is taken from His precious word.
2 We shall triumph in His glorious might;
We will keep our gospel armor bright;
"On," He calls, "on, on to victory!
Rise! take up your cross and follow me." [Chorus]
3 He, our Fortress, is our sure reward;
We shall triumph, guided by His word;
Sound His order all along the line!
Christ, the blessed Lord doth bid us shine. [Chorus]
